Like most of the legislations in California regarding work, The golden state regulations try to make an employee whole, dealing with the damages that was triggered by the employer's decision that negatively impacted the worker. I told the customer that, as a result of being terminated wherefore I think was unlawful conduct, we would certainly be asking for a couple things in the suit and afterwards, eventually, the court, if we went that far.
We'll ask a court or we'll make a demand upon the employer that they make up the employee for the psychological distress and unlawful harassment that happened prior to the discontinuation, and then we'll look for psychological distress after the termination. In addition to emotional distress, the staff member is additionally entitled to back incomes as well as front wage, or the distinction between what they would certainly've made at the previous employer that ended them and what they're presently making. If it took them time to find a task, we 'd seek payment for that duration, also.
The 2nd sort of damages that we'll be seeking is salaries and benefits. Some companies are subject to punitive problems. We'll be asking a jury, inevitably, to award compensatory damages for the conduct of the employer, to absolutely penalize the employer to make certain that they never to that once more.

I established a meeting with this prospective client due to the fact that I think it was necessary for them to recognize that even if you grumble to your employer does not imply that your employer's conduct in the direction of you is going to be unlawful. The initial step is to determine what you grumbled about.
The following step is, thinking that what you whined around is shielded under the legislation, how to record that. How do you make certain that at the end of the day there won't be a disagreement as to whether or not what you complained around was lawful. There's a lot of instances in which the employer vomits their hands and claims, "No, there's no record of them ever whining," and my client will say, "I raised it to 3 individuals in the very same meeting, and now you're denying it." It's always helpful to determine that you grumble to and how you complain.
A lot of our situations have truths in which there is no written documents. I'll be sincere, it's always less complicated if there's some contemporariness notes or some contemporariness e-mail that goes out.
One, once again, making certain what you're whining about is safeguarded under the law, and, two, that it's constantly helpful to have some kind of paperwork that you did call. Edwardsville lies in Madison Region, Illinois and is the county seat of Madison Region. As the third oldest city in the state of Illinois, Edwardsville was called in honor of Ninian Edwards, after that governor of the Illinois Region. Edwardsville is home to the Southern Illinois University of Edwardsville, the Edwardsville Art Center, the Edwardsville Journal, and the Madison County Document.
